prism serve¶
Start the Prism MCP server. This exposes every CLI operation — plus interactive debugging — as MCP tools that any compatible client (Claude Code, Claude Desktop, Cursor, GitHub Copilot, etc.) can call.
The server uses streamable-http transport and listens at
http://localhost:3000/mcp by default.
Usage¶
Takes no positional arguments.
Options¶
| Flag | Default | Description |
|---|---|---|
--port, -p |
3000 |
Port to bind. |
--skip-preflight |
off | Skip the IRIS connectivity check at startup. |

Preflight¶
Unless --skip-preflight is given, Prism does an HTTP GET
/api/atelier/ with your credentials before binding the port. If it
fails, Prism exits non-zero with a clear message:
Cannot connect to http://…— network path is broken.Connection to http://… timed out.IRIS responded with 401— credentials are wrong.Namespace 'X' not found on server. Available: …— the configured default namespace doesn't exist on this instance.
MCP tools exposed¶
10 tools are always registered. With IRIS_WORKSPACE set, 2 workspace
tools are added (12 total). With IRIS_DEBUG_ENABLED=true, 9 debugger
tools are added (up to 21 total). See MCP tools for
the full reference, and MCP client setup for
how to point your IDE / AI assistant at this server.
Workspace mode¶
If the IRIS_WORKSPACE environment variable is set to a directory
path, two extra MCP tools are registered: put_document and
put_and_compile. They read files from that directory and push them to
IRIS. The CLI equivalent (prism put-doc) takes the file path directly
and does not need IRIS_WORKSPACE.
Debug mode¶
Setting IRIS_DEBUG_ENABLED=true registers nine interactive debugger
tools (debug_start, debug_step, …). These have no CLI equivalent —
they're only accessible via MCP. See Interactive
debugging.
